A Pioneering Flemish Voice in the Spanish Renaissance: Juan de Borgoña

Juan de Borgoña, a name resonating with the subtle elegance of the High Renaissance, stands as a pivotal figure in the introduction of Northern artistic sensibilities to Spain. Born in Burgundy around 1470 – a region poised on the cusp of significant political change – his journey led him southwards, where he became a transformative presence in Toledo and beyond. While precise details regarding his early life remain elusive, it is believed that Borgoña’s formative years were steeped in the artistic traditions of Flanders, an environment renowned for its meticulous detail and burgeoning oil painting techniques. His arrival in Spain around 1495 coincided with a period of cultural ferment, as the Catholic Monarchs sought to elevate the arts and establish a distinctly Spanish aesthetic identity.

Early Commissions and Artistic Foundations

Borgoña’s initial documented work appears within the cloister of Toledo Cathedral in 1495. This commission – encompassing a ‘Visitation’ scene alongside various coats of arms – served as his introduction to the Spanish art world, immediately establishing him as a skilled craftsman. Crucially, this arrival wasn't isolated; he entered a milieu already influenced by artists like Juan de Flandes and Pedro Berruguete. Connections with these figures suggest potential prior collaborations or shared artistic training, hinting at a network of Northern masters actively shaping the Spanish visual landscape. Borgoña’s style, even in these early works, reveals a fascinating synthesis: while demonstrating Flemish precision, it also bears traces of Italian influence – a testament to his likely exposure to Renaissance ideals during his formative years.

The Tuscan Embrace and a Blossoming Style

A defining characteristic of Borgoña’s artistic development is the discernible impact of the Tuscan school. Although concrete evidence of an actual sojourn in Italy remains absent, his paintings exhibit a clear affinity for artists like Domenico Ghirlandaio, Piero della Francesca, and Melozzo da Forli. This influence manifests in the balanced compositions, graceful figures, and sophisticated use of light and perspective that became hallmarks of his style. However, Borgoña didn’t simply replicate Italian models; he skillfully integrated these elements with existing Castilian traditions – notably the lavish use of gold backgrounds and intricate decorative details. His paintings are characterized by a serene tranquility, featuring elegantly posed figures set against either expansive landscapes reminiscent of Umbria or richly embroidered drapery, creating an atmosphere of refined beauty.

Major Achievements and Lasting Legacy

Borgoña’s most celebrated achievement lies in the decoration of the chapter hall at Toledo Cathedral between 1509 and 1511. This monumental fresco cycle represents a pinnacle of early Spanish Renaissance art, showcasing his mastery of narrative storytelling and illusionistic space. The frescoes, imbued with Italian-inspired architectural settings and lush backgrounds, create a captivating trompe l’oeil effect that draws the viewer into the scene. Beyond Toledo Cathedral, Borgoña received commissions throughout central Spain – Madrid, Cuenca, Guadalajara, and Salamanca – indicating his widespread renown and the demand for his distinctive style. He established a thriving workshop, passing on his knowledge to a generation of artists including Pedro de Cisneros the Elder, Antonio de Comontes, Juan Correa de Vivar, and notably, his own son, Juan de Borgoña the Younger.

Historical Significance: Bridging Traditions

Juan de Borgoña’s significance extends beyond his technical prowess. He played a crucial role in bridging the artistic gap between Northern European realism and Italian Renaissance ideals within Spain. His work didn't merely introduce new styles; it fostered a unique synthesis that laid the foundation for subsequent generations of Spanish painters. By seamlessly blending Flemish precision, Tuscan elegance, and Castilian decorative traditions, Borgoña helped usher in a new era of artistic sophistication in Castile. He stands as a testament to the power of cultural exchange and the enduring legacy of an artist who skillfully navigated diverse influences to create a distinctly captivating visual language. His paintings continue to enchant viewers with their serene beauty, meticulous detail, and profound sense of grace – a lasting tribute to a pioneering Flemish voice in the Spanish Renaissance.
